内容主体大纲: 1. 引言 - Tokenim的简介 - 为什么选择Tokenim2. Tokenim的特点 - 安全性 - 用户界面 - 支持的加密货币3. 如何...
当今世界,数字资产的管理与流通愈发重要,尤其是在区块链技术得到广泛应用的情况下。TokenIM作为一个重要的工具,专注于智能合约的高效调用,为用户提供便捷的数字资产管理体验。本文将深入探讨TokenIM合约的调用过程,帮助用户更好地理解这一技术的应用。
### 第一部分:智能合约基础智能合约是一种自治的数字合约,存在于区块链上,其内容、规定与执行协议被编程进代码中。在智能合约的执行过程中,无需中介的介入,各方可以直接信任代码。由于区块链的特性,智能合约的执行过程透明并且不可篡改。
智能合约的运行依赖于区块链网络。其基本程序包括设置条件、触发执行,以及验证结果。用户在合约中设定特定条件,当这些条件成立时,合约便会自动执行相应的操作,完成资产的转移、记录等。
智能合约最大的优势在于降低交易成本、提高效率、保证透明性等。然而,它们也有局限性,如缺乏法律支持、合约可能存在漏洞,以及代码错误导致合约无法如预期执行等问题。
### 第二部分:TokenIM合约调用概述TokenIM是基于区块链的管理工具,允许用户通过调用合约来完成数字资产的交换和管理。TokenIM合约具有灵活性和高效性,可以适应不同的业务需求。
TokenIM合约的主要功能包括资产管理、交易记录、用户身份验证等。通过这些功能,用户能够便捷地管理自己的数字资产,实现高效的资产流通。
合约调用在数字资产管理中非常必要,因为它能够实现快速、自动化的资产处理。例如,在去中心化金融(DeFi)产品中,用户需要频繁调用合约来进行借贷、交易等操作,这是不可或缺的。
### 第三部分:合约调用的准备工作合约调用前,需要搭建好所需的开发环境,包括确定所使用的区块链平台(如以太坊等)、安装相关工具等。这是进行高效合约调用的第一步。
用户需要准备一些工具,例如Solidity编程语言的编译器、钱包软件(如MetaMask)、以及区块链交互工具(如Web3.js)。这些工具能够帮助用户顺利进行合约调用。
在进行合约调用时,安全性是重中之重。用户应注意合约的审计,避免可能的安全漏洞。同时,要保护好私钥等敏感信息,以免造成资产损失。
### 第四部分:如何进行TokenIM合约调用TokenIM合约调用的步骤可以分为几个阶段:
在TokenIM合约中,常见的调用接口包括转账、查询余额、转移权利等。这些接口可以通过编写相应代码实现。
例如,以下代码用于转账功能:
function transfer(address recipient, uint256 amount) public returns (bool) { require(msg.sender != address(0), "Sender address cannot be zero"); // 其他逻辑处理 }
该代码需要传入接收者地址和转账金额,调用过程中需要验证用户身份以及余额。
### 第五部分:TokenIM合约调用的常见问题在合约调用的过程中,用户可能会遇到各种问题,例如合约调用失败、交易不被确认等。这些问题的出现往往与网络拥塞、合约逻辑错误等因素有关。
当调用失败时,用户应首先检查调用参数是否正确,其次查看区块链浏览器确认交易状态,确保网络正常。如果仍未能解决,考虑是否合约存在问题,必要时进行合约代码的审计。
### 第六部分:未来展望随着区块链技术的不断演进,TokenIM有望在更多领域应用扩展,例如NFT市场、去中心化自治组织(DAO)等。这将为用户提供更加丰富的数字资产管理体验。
TokenIM将成为数字经济中的重要组成部分,通过简化资产交易,提高透明度和效率,推动各类业务的数字化转型。用户在未来将更加依赖这些技术,来实现快速的资产管理和流通。
### 结论通过对TokenIM合约调用的深入探讨,我们可以看出,智能合约不仅是技术的进步,也将成为新经济形势下数字资产管理的基石。用户应抓住这一潮流,学习和掌握相关技术,以便在未来的金融生态中立于不败之地。
--- ## 相关问题及详细解答 ### TokenIM合约的基本功能是什么?TokenIM合约主要用于提供数字资产的管理和交易功能。这包括资产的转移、余额查询、交易记录处理等。每个合约可以被看作一个自主的程序,它能够在特定条件下自动执行操作。
具体来说,TokenIM合约提供了以下核心功能:
以上功能使得TokenIM合约在数字资产领域尤为重要,用户可以通过它高效、安全地管理自己的资产。
### 如何连接到TokenIM合约?连接到TokenIM合约的步骤相对简单,但需要确保您具备必要的工具和软件。以下是连接TokenIM合约的详细步骤:
除了通过代码连接,部分区块链浏览器也允许用户直接与合约进行交互,逐步了解合约的各种功能和状态。
### 如何进行TokenIM合约部署?合约的部署是区块链开发中的一项关键步骤,将合约代码上传到区块链后,方能实现其自动化功能。TokenIM合约的部署具体步骤如下:
合约一旦成功部署,将具备唯一地址,用户可以通过该地址进行后续的合约调用和管理。
### TokenIM合约调用失败的常见原因是什么?在进行TokenIM合约调用时,用户可能会遇到调用失败的现象。这通常由以下几个原因导致:
解决这些问题需要深入检查调用的参数,验证网络状态,以及仔细审计合约代码。
### TokenIM合约的应用场景有哪些?TokenIM合约在区块链和数字资产管理领域的应用场景非常广泛,主要包括以下几个方面:
这些应用场景使TokenIM合约成为区块链生态系统中不可或缺的一部分,推动其持续发展与演变。
### 如何保障TokenIM合约调用的安全性?保障TokenIM合约调用的安全性至关重要,以下是一些有效的策略:
这些措施能够显著提高TokenIM合约调用的安全性,保护用户的数字资产免受侵害。
--- 以上内容提供了关于TokenIM合约调用的全面解析,从基本概念到应用层面,再到具体实施与安全防范,为用户提供了重要的参考与指导。希望这能帮助您更好地理解与应用TokenIM合约。